In the next Atlantica Online update, players will be able to find materials to create items in the Dark Pegasus set. These materials will drop in the Tartarus Laboratory Field. Dark Pegasus items can ONLY be crafted by players. Check out exclusive images and a video about the Atlantica Online Dark Pegasus set.
